I assume that each year you have entered your son's name and Social Security number.
If anyone else (including spouse on a separate return) uses the same names and SS numbers, the IRS will sooner or later discover this, and communicate with both of you to find out which parent has the right to take the child as a dependent (it sounds like you do).
If you have not received any such communication, then don't worry about it.
Note that no one at the IRS will tell you who the other person is, if any.
